Why Choose Glass-Fused-to-Steel (GFS) Tanks for Industrial Wastewater Treatment?

Industrial wastewater treatment often involves aggressive chemicals, high temperatures, and extreme pH levels. Traditional materials such as carbon steel or stainless steel may not provide the durability needed to withstand such challenging environments. This is where GFS tanks excel.

 

Glass-Fused-to-Steel tanks are a unique solution that combines the strength of steel with the protective qualities of a glass coating. The result is a corrosion-resistant, non-reactive tank that can endure exposure to chemicals, high temperatures, and other challenging conditions often found in industrial wastewater treatment systems.

 

Key Benefits of Expanded Glass-Fused-to-Steel Tanks

1. Superior Corrosion Resistance

 

Corrosion is one of the most significant concerns in industrial wastewater treatment systems. The aggressive nature of wastewater, combined with the exposure to various chemicals, can quickly degrade conventional materials, leading to costly repairs, replacements, and even system failures.

 

Expanded GFS tanks are designed to provide outstanding protection against corrosion. The fusion of glass to steel creates a smooth, impervious surface that resists corrosion and degradation from chemicals, acids, and alkalis. This glass coating is permanently bonded to the steel, ensuring that it won’t peel or fade over time. As a result, GFS tanks can maintain their structural integrity and remain highly functional for decades.

 

2. High Chemical Resistance

 

Industrial wastewater often contains a wide range of chemicals, including organic solvents, acids, and heavy metals. For wastewater treatment facilities, choosing the right tank material is crucial to prevent leaks, contamination, and system failures.

 

The glass layer in expanded GFS tanks provides excellent chemical resistance, preventing chemical reactions between the tank’s surface and the wastewater. This makes them the ideal solution for storing and processing a broad spectrum of industrial wastewater, including those with harsh or corrosive chemical content.

 

3. Durable and Long-Lasting

 

The durability of expanded GFS tanks is one of their standout features. The combination of steel and glass creates a tank that is not only resistant to corrosion but also resistant to physical wear and impact. These tanks are designed to withstand the demands of long-term service, making them ideal for industrial wastewater treatment facilities where reliability and longevity are essential.

 

With a lifespan of over 30 years, expanded GFS tanks provide excellent value over time. They require less maintenance compared to traditional tanks, saving on both repair and replacement costs. Their durability also reduces the likelihood of unexpected downtime, ensuring that wastewater treatment systems operate smoothly and continuously.

 

4. High Temperature Resistance

 

In many industrial wastewater treatment applications, tanks are subjected to extreme temperatures. Whether from heated wastewater or from processes involving steam or hot chemicals, these elevated temperatures can quickly damage conventional tanks.

 

Expanded GFS tanks are engineered to handle high temperatures, maintaining their integrity even in environments where traditional materials would fail. The glass coating resists thermal shock and maintains its strength at elevated temperatures, making these tanks an excellent choice for high-temperature wastewater treatment processes.

 

5. Ease of Maintenance and Repair

 

Maintenance is an ongoing requirement for any wastewater treatment facility, and expanded GFS tanks are designed to be easy to maintain. The smooth, non-porous surface of the glass coating prevents the build-up of sludge, scale, or other contaminants, reducing the need for frequent cleaning and maintenance.

 

In the rare event of damage, repairs are straightforward. The modular design of expanded GFS tanks means individual panels can be replaced without the need to replace the entire tank. This modularity significantly reduces repair costs and downtime.

 

6. Modular Design for Customization

 

Each industrial wastewater treatment facility has unique requirements in terms of tank size, capacity, and configuration. Expanded GFS tanks offer a modular design, allowing for flexibility in customization. Tanks can be constructed to meet the exact specifications of the project, including varying diameters, heights, and storage capacities.

 

This modular design also makes installation more efficient, as components can be pre-manufactured and shipped to the site for quick assembly. This reduces both installation time and costs, making expanded GFS tanks a practical choice for a wide range of industrial wastewater treatment projects.

 

Applications of Expanded Glass-Fused-to-Steel Tanks in Industrial Wastewater Treatment

1. Chemical Wastewater Treatment

 

Many industrial processes generate wastewater that contains chemicals, solvents, or metals. Expanded GFS tanks are highly effective in treating wastewater with aggressive chemicals. Their corrosion-resistant properties ensure that the tank remains intact and secure while processing hazardous chemicals.

 

2. Food and Beverage Wastewater Treatment

 

The food and beverage industry generates large quantities of wastewater, which can contain organic matter, oils, and fats. GFS tanks are ideal for storing and treating this wastewater, providing a long-term solution to food processing plants.

 

3. Pulp and Paper Industry Wastewater

 

The pulp and paper industry produces wastewater that is often highly alkaline and contains harmful chemicals. Expanded GFS tanks are particularly well-suited to this application due to their ability to withstand chemical corrosion and high temperatures.

 

4. Petrochemical and Oil Refining Wastewater Treatment

 

Petrochemical and oil refining industries produce wastewater containing oils, greases, and other contaminants that can corrode conventional tanks. GFS tanks are perfect for these industries, offering resistance to both chemicals and high temperatures.
